What is causing grinding noise after replacing starter on my 1997 F-150?

A grinding noise after replacing the starter on your 1997 F-150 could be due to improper alignment between the starter gear and the flywheel, often caused by an incorrect starter installation or using the wrong starter for your vehicle. Additionally, the starter gear may be engaging with the flywheel too aggressively or may be damaged. It's also possible that debris or worn components in the flywheel are contributing to the noise. It's advisable to double-check the installation and inspect the flywheel for any issues.
